Changer le séparateur décimal avec une macro dans Excel?
Je veux changer le séparateur décimal de la virgule vers le point. Comment puis-je le faire avec une macro?
- Je ne pense pas que vous pouvez le faire avec une macro. Séparateur de décimales spécifié dans les paramètres régionaux de Windows. Vous pouvez, bien sûr, changer toutes les virgules pour les points dans votre fichier, mais si vous ne modifiez pas les paramètres régionaux de Windows ce sera juste faire vos valeurs invalide numéros pour Excel.
- Vous m'avez fait triste bro 🙁
Vous devez vous connecter pour publier un commentaire.
En fait, vous pouvez le faire.
Importante Remarque:
Cette modification prendra effet qu'à l'intérieur d'Excel et sur TOUS Excell ouvrir des fichiers. Et la prochaine fois que vous ouvrez Excel, ceci sera active.
Vous pouvez enregistrer l'état de ces paramètres avant de les modifier de sorte que vous pouvez retourner la demande à son état d'origine.
Vous ne pouvez pas.
Le séparateur décimal est une partie de votre système d'exploitation, les paramètres régionaux.
Il ne peut pas être changé sur une application (Excel ou un fichier (classeur Excel) niveau.
Si vous avez des problèmes avec le séparateur décimal dans un fichier que vous souhaitez utiliser dans Excel, merci d'éditer votre question sur l'état de la question réelle.
Votre système peut utiliser le . comme un nombre décimal, mais le fichier que vous souhaitez importer utilise une virgule. Ouvrez le fichier dans un éditeur de texte et de remplacer les virgules par des points et les points par des virgules.
Enregistrez le fichier, puis importer dans Excel.
comma
comme séparateur bien que? Application.DecimalSeparator
retournedot
. Avez-vous en parler?Allez dans Options, puis dans la section "Avancé", vous trouverez l'option "Utiliser le système de séparateur" . Désélectionner et de les mettre dans vos propres personnages.